Foster a culture of inclusiveness, collaboration, and professional growth. ### **General Information** Ref \# 234861 Location Qatar\-Doha Job family Specialist * Closing Date: 2026\-08\-05 ### **Description** **About your role** As Nurse Manager, you will responsible for ensuring that patients cared for within their area of responsibility (aeromedical, primary care, lifestyle and performance or occupational health), receive compassionate, quality care by ensuring that the nursing care meets the safety, quality and professional standards highlighted in nursing regulations and scope of practice of the State of Qatar. Also, responsible for embedding a culture of inclusiveness and collaboration across their area of responsibility by providing a visible, authoritative presence, displaying clinical and professional credibility and by enabling and empowering staff through education, sharing of knowledge and expertise and acting as an advocate for the patient and staff. **Your duties would include:** * Support the line manager of nursing operations and the executive team in implementing strategic plans, performance management frameworks and key aims and objectives for service delivery. * Provide day to day leadership of the specialty nursing teams, working collaboratively with relevant clinical leads to improve the care pathways and promote patient access. * Ensure appropriate skill mix, deployment and utilisation of the specialty nursing workforce, that is consistent with national regulatory and international best practice. * Responsible for the monitoring, review and redesign of nursing practice within area of responsibility, evaluating the practice environment and the quality of nursing care in relation to existing evidence. * Implement transparent and collaborative communication strategy and structure for the nursing team, ensuring regular daily, weekly and monthly communication briefs for area of responsibility. * Responsible for the management of specialty\-based nursing team leading on performance appraisals and sickness absence monitoring in line with QR standards and protocols. * Support line manager to drive forward and shape a culture of change, innovation and transformation to facilitate clinical leadership and support service reconfiguration. * Responsible for ensuring that facilities within area of responsibility meet all of the MOPH, Fire and Safety and IPC standards, in collaboration with IPC and other QR professionals ensure regular patient safety walks are conducted and that actions plans to rectify issues are implemented. **Be part of an extraordinary story** Your skills. Together, everything is possible. ### **Qualification** We are looking for a passionate and experienced professional to join our Group Health and Medical Services \- team. The ideal candidate should possess the following: * Bachelor's Degree or Equivalent with Minimum 6 years of job\-related experience. * Advanced Diploma in Nursing and/or Midwifery (minimum 3/4 years duration) OR Bachelor of Science (or similar) in General Nursing/Midwifery/Mental Health/Paediatric Nursing. * Minimum of 6\+ Years' of relevant experience. * Valid nursing license in country of origin and eligibility for license with the DHP in the State of Qatar. * Command of English language. * Ability to provide transformational leadership to the area of responsibility/team of nurses. * Knowledge of legislative, regulatory \& policy guidance relevant to the nursing and midwifery practice. * Knowledge of clinical nursing practice in healthcare environment i.e. hospital/large primary care organisation/occupational health or lifestyle and performance. * Ability to work collaboratively with the multidisciplinary team. * Managerial skills \- Ability to delegate work, set clear direction and manage workflow. Strong mentoring and coaching skills. Ability to train and develop subordinate's skills. Ability to foster teamwork among team members. **Preferred:** * Master's Degree in Healthcare Related Field/Leadership/Management (MBA). * Post Graduate/Diploma Qualification in an appropriate nursing related subject i.e., leadership, management, advanced nursing practice in appropriate nursing area/specialty. * Certification of nursing specialty (aviation/flight nursing, primary care, emergency care, occupational health, health improvement and wellbeing, clinical governance/infection control). * Experience and/or knowledge of working within the aviation industry. * Experience and/or knowledge of working within Aeromedical/Flight Escort Nursing, Primary Care, Occupational Health Nursing or Emergency care nursing. **About Qatar Airways Group:** Our story started with four aircraft.
